Title: Implementation of New Commerce 232 Exclusion Process Portal | |
Abstract:
This interim final rule will make changes to the 232 exclusion process needed for the implementation of a new Commerce 232 exclusion process portal. The Department of Commerce has developed an online portal that will replace the use of the Federal rulemaking portal (http://www.regulations.gov) for persons submitting exclusion requests, objections to exclusion requests, rebuttals, and surrebuttals in connection with duties or quotas imposed pursuant to Section 232 of the Trade Expansion Act of 1962, as amended ("232"). In order to improve the 232 exclusion process, the Department of Commerce on the effective date of this interim final rule will be transitioning to the new Commerce 232 portal. Two components of the Department of Commerce, the Bureau of Industry and Security (BIS) and the International Trade Administration (ITA), have developed a new Commerce 232 portal to facilitate parties' ability to make 232 exclusion-related submissions, and the Department of Commerce's management of the 232 exclusion process. The new portal will streamline the exclusion process for external parties, including importers and domestic manufacturers, by replacing the data collection point with web-based forms, which will enhance data integrity and quality controls. In addition, this new system will allow parties to more easily view all exclusion request, objection, rebuttal, and surrebuttal documents in one, web-based system. Finally, parties will be able to track submission deadlines in this same system. The new portal will also allow for better collaboration between government agencies processing 232 exclusion requests. The Department of Commerce is publishing this rule as an interim final rule to give the public an opportunity to submit comments on the new portal once the rule is effective. |
